Learn keyfacts about OfQual Accredited Level 6 Diploma in Occupational Health and Safety Fee
The OfQual Accredited Level 6 Diploma in Occupational Health and Safety is a prestigious qualification that offers learners a comprehensive understanding of occupational health and safety principles and practices.
Learning outcomes of this diploma include: assessing and controlling health and safety risks, developing and implementing health and safety policies, and managing health and safety procedures.
The duration of this diploma is typically 12 months full-time or 24 months part-time, allowing learners to balance their studies with work commitments.
The industry relevance of this diploma is high, as it is designed to meet the needs of employers in various sectors, including construction, manufacturing, and healthcare.
Upon completion of this diploma, learners can demonstrate their expertise in occupational health and safety and progress to senior roles or start their own health and safety consulting businesses.
The fee for this diploma varies depending on the institution and location, but it is generally around £6,000-£8,000 per year.
Employers may also be eligible for funding or sponsorship, and learners can also explore government-backed apprenticeships or loans to support their studies.
